Job Description
The Material Handler is responsible for the movement of raw materials to and from the workstations for each job. Assures that material-dryers, loaders and other material handling equipment are available, operational and clean; keeping free from contamination and damage. Perform hourly rounds of each press which consist of the monitoring of resin requirements such as material changes, preparing back-ups and blending material. Use proper labeling and storage procedures for resin, material hoppers, mixing bins and grinders and the printing of labels for identification of such. Use appropriate reports for the monitoring of resins needed for current production needs and future forecasting of upcoming jobs, including backups, which ensures future production needs are met in a timely manner and to avoid press down time.
